Our Vision for this Role
The Senior Manager, Corporate FP&A will play a critical role in driving enterprise-wide financial planning, reporting, and analysis. This role will lead the annual planning process, consolidate financial results across international and fitness business segments, lead key FP&A strategic initiatives, and partner with leadership to provide strategic and actionable insights and recommendations. The Senior Manager will manage one direct report, build strong cross-functional relationships, and deliver impactful analysis to support executive decision-making and external stakeholder reporting.
What We Will Accomplish Together
- Drive continuous improvement in enterprise forecasting, reporting, and planning processes.
- Consolidate and analyze financial results for international and fitness business units as well as any new future business segments.
- Align financial forecasts and annual budgeting processes with operations and financial leadership; partner with business and functional leaders to translate strategic objectives into financial outcomes.
- Collaborate with corporate development and enterprise leaders to align financial insights with long-term objectives. Serve as a trusted advisor to business leaders by translating financial insights into clear, data-driven recommendations.
- Lead the preparation of periodic internal and external operations and financial reviews, highlighting key trends, risks, and opportunities; analyze and communicate drivers behind financial results and potential implications on future performance. Ensure accuracy, timeliness, and integrity of consolidated reporting packages.
- Develop executive-ready presentations that clearly communicate insights and recommendations.
- Provide analytical guidance for business planning decisions in areas such as capital deployment, working capital, overhead and overall operational effectiveness.
- Support key FP&A initiatives including the annual budget process, evolution of month end reporting, Power BI reporting, financial planning software implementation, and Workday implementation
- Provide analytical counsel to inform decision-making around strategic and tactical initiatives across business operations, development, and real estate.
- Understand market dynamics and competitive landscape; conduct analysis, synthesize, and summarize implications to business.
- Support system and tool enhancements that improve efficiency and scalability of FP&A deliverables.
- Manage, coach, and develop one direct report, fostering a culture of accountability, growth, and collaboration; provide mentorship and guidance to enhance analytical and business partnership skills.
- Partner cross-functionally with multiple operational and corporate departments.
- Serve as an objective financial steward with an enterprise perspective.
